    Head of People and Culture

    Job Summary

    • The Head of People and Culture is responsible for developing and implementing HR strategies, ensuring compliance with labor laws, fostering a positive workplace culture, and overseeing core HR functions, including talent management, compensation, and employee engagement.

    Job Responsibilities
    People Management & HR Operations:

    • Develop and implement HR policies, ensuring compliance and a positive employee experience.
    • Oversee the employee lifecycle, including recruitment, onboarding, performance management, and retention.

    Compliance & Risk Management:

    • Ensure adherence to employment laws and update HR policies accordingly.
    • Advise management on labor regulations to minimize legal risks.

    Compensation & Benefits:

    • Manage payroll processing and employee benefits, including pensions, insurance, and leave entitlements.
    • Develop competitive compensation structures aligned with company objectives.

    Employee Relations & Engagement:

    • Handle employee relations, grievances, and disciplinary procedures.
    • Implement engagement strategies to enhance workplace culture and productivity.

    HR Data & Reporting:

    • Maintain accurate employee records and ensure data integrity.
    • Generate HR reports and insights to support decision-making.

    Qualifications

    •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or a related field.
    • Master’s degree or HR certifications (CIPM) is an advantage.
    • Minimum of 7–8 years of managerial experience in Human Resources.
    • Excellent communication and stakeholder management.
    • Proficiency in HR software and business applications.
